Older homes in Great Leighs were plumbed with salt-glazed clay in short sections with mortar joints — the classic entry point for roots. Newer estates use continuous UPVC, which blocks less from roots and more from wipes, fat and misuse. We factor that into every drain repairs & patch lining job we take in CM3.

What's the difference between patch and full lining?

A patch is a localised repair over a specific defect (typically 1–2m long). Full lining is a continuous new liner over the whole run — used when defects are widespread.
